Orpheus is neurodivergent.
He says what he's thinking, and doesn't do small talk. He says "Come home with me," before saying hello.
Hermes is always talking about how Orpheus sees the world differently. (Sidenote: I see Hermes as kinda being Orpheus' therapist, pointing out the simple solutions when Orpheus is overthinking)
He gets so wrapped up in his creative process, he forgets that he and Eurydice need food.
He loves deeply, but has to learn and relearn how to be in a relationship.
He seems really melodramatic, but actually, he is just genuinely that upset.
He sometimes struggles to express himself in a way that other people understand. (Maybe I'm projecting, but that's the vibe I get)

Hadestown and Online Activism
Preemptive TL:DR, this kinda boils down to "Hadestown has nuance, tumblr is allergic to nuance"
"Go ahead and lay the blame. Talk of virtue, talk of sin. Wouldn't you have done the same, in her shoes, in her skin? You can have your principles when you've got a belly full."
So says the amazing jazz/folk musical Hadestown. Many people here would do well to consider how this quotation might apply to them. It's easy for my fellow well meaning white people to say "Well, of course I agree that black lives matter, but I don't condone rioting," because we are not nearly as affected by police brutality.
It's easy to moralize when you're not the one suffering.
This also applies to the mindset of "You bought at W@lmart/ Amaz0n/ McDona1d's/ etc, so you must support the company and their toxic policy." Unethical business practices yield lower prices, and there are times when those are the cheapest options.
